I'm 27. I feel gaming is just another hobby. Some people collect stamps, or build models; I play video games. Mainly you just have to realize that you wont always have time to game 16-24 hours a day, and honestly older you get (depending on the person maybe) you shouldn't want to.  
 
These days I play games when I have free time, usually after work and a little on weekends. I used to game ALOT (im talking all nighters, some times all weekend, LAN parties with a bunch of friends and CS 1.6 or something crazy), but as you get older you have to find a balance (like someone else said).  If you come to a point where you feel its to much or you have to give something up or your just not enjoying it, thats the point when you have to stop. Whether or not this happens is up to the person, their events in life, and how they feel about playing games. There is no point definitively where you have to stop playing games, though, its really up to you if that time comes where you dont want to play.  
 
That being said, being a gameplayer shouldnt be hindering anything. Its a hobby and should remain one. Ya some games are addicting and attention grabbing but ive had long stints where I just didnt want to play anything that was coming out. I think i went a year or so one year where nothing new interested me and I wasnt sure If i was just getting to old to game. Nah, they just weren't interesting games to me, I still like to game hehe, i just played old games all year that year.
